Overall Ranking

According to College Factual’s 2026 analysis, SHSU is ranked #721 out of 5,192 schools in the nation that were analyzed for overall quality.

SHSU is also ranked #33 on the Best Colleges in Texas list.

How Much Money Do SHSU Graduates Make?

Yearly salaries vary depending on what you major in, but on average, bachelor’s degree recipients from SHSU make around $53,747 per year during the early years of their employment. That’s great news for SHSU students since it is 32% more than the average college graduate’s salary of $40,669 per year.
